//! File and package management.
|
|
|
|
use std::collections::HashMap;
|
|
use std::fmt::{self, Debug, Formatter};
|
|
use std::num::NonZeroU16;
|
|
use std::sync::{LazyLock, RwLock};
|
|
|
|
use crate::package::PackageSpec;
|
|
use crate::VirtualPath;
|
|
|
|
/// The global package-path interner.
|
|
static INTERNER: LazyLock<RwLock<Interner>> = LazyLock::new(|| {
|
|
RwLock::new(Interner { to_id: HashMap::new(), from_id: Vec::new() })
|
|
});
|
|
|
|
/// A package-path interner.
|
|
struct Interner {
|
|
to_id: HashMap<Pair, FileId>,
|
|
from_id: Vec<Pair>,
|
|
}
|
|
|
|
/// An interned pair of a package specification and a path.
|
|
type Pair = &'static (Option<PackageSpec>, VirtualPath);
|
|
|
|
/// Identifies a file in a project or package.
|
|
///
|
|
/// This type is globally interned and thus cheap to copy, compare, and hash.
|
|
#[derive(Copy, Clone, Eq, PartialEq, Ord, PartialOrd, Hash)]
|
|
pub struct FileId(NonZeroU16);
|
|
|
|
impl FileId {
|
|
/// Create a new interned file specification.
|
|
///
|
|
/// The path must start with a `/` or this function will panic.
|
|
/// Note that the path is normalized before interning.
|
|
#[track_caller]
|
|
pub fn new(package: Option<PackageSpec>, path: VirtualPath) -> Self {
|
|
// Try to find an existing entry that we can reuse.
|
|
//
|
|
// We could check with just a read lock, but if the pair is not yet
|
|
// present, we would then need to recheck after acquiring a write lock,
|
|
// which is probably not worth it.
|
|
let pair = (package, path);
|
|
let mut interner = INTERNER.write().unwrap();
|
|
if let Some(&id) = interner.to_id.get(&pair) {
|
|
return id;
|
|
}
|
|
|
|
// Create a new entry forever by leaking the pair. We can't leak more
|
|
// than 2^16 pair (and typically will leak a lot less), so its not a
|
|
// big deal.
|
|
let num = u16::try_from(interner.from_id.len() + 1)
|
|
.and_then(NonZeroU16::try_from)
|
|
.expect("out of file ids");
|
|
|
|
let id = FileId(num);
|
|
let leaked = Box::leak(Box::new(pair));
|
|
interner.to_id.insert(leaked, id);
|
|
interner.from_id.push(leaked);
|
|
id
|
|
}
|
|
|
|
/// Create a new unique ("fake") file specification, which is not
|
|
/// accessible by path.
|
|
///
|
|
/// Caution: the ID returned by this method is the *only* identifier of the
|
|
/// file, constructing a file ID with a path will *not* reuse the ID even
|
|
/// if the path is the same. This method should only be used for generating
|
|
/// "virtual" file ids such as content read from stdin.
|
|
#[track_caller]
|
|
pub fn new_fake(path: VirtualPath) -> Self {
|
|
let mut interner = INTERNER.write().unwrap();
|
|
let num = u16::try_from(interner.from_id.len() + 1)
|
|
.and_then(NonZeroU16::try_from)
|
|
.expect("out of file ids");
|
|
|
|
let id = FileId(num);
|
|
let leaked = Box::leak(Box::new((None, path)));
|
|
interner.from_id.push(leaked);
|
|
id
|
|
}
|
|
|
|
/// The package the file resides in, if any.
|
|
pub fn package(&self) -> Option<&'static PackageSpec> {
|
|
self.pair().0.as_ref()
|
|
}
|
|
|
|
/// The absolute and normalized path to the file _within_ the project or
|
|
/// package.
|
|
pub fn vpath(&self) -> &'static VirtualPath {
|
|
&self.pair().1
|
|
}
|
|
|
|
/// Resolve a file location relative to this file.
|
|
pub fn join(self, path: &str) -> Self {
|
|
Self::new(self.package().cloned(), self.vpath().join(path))
|
|
}
|
|
|
|
/// The same file location, but with a different extension.
|
|
pub fn with_extension(&self, extension: &str) -> Self {
|
|
Self::new(self.package().cloned(), self.vpath().with_extension(extension))
|
|
}
|
|
|
|
/// Construct from a raw number.
|
|
///
|
|
/// Should only be used with numbers retrieved via
|
|
/// [`into_raw`](Self::into_raw). Misuse may results in panics, but no
|
|
/// unsafety.
|
|
pub const fn from_raw(v: NonZeroU16) -> Self {
|
|
Self(v)
|
|
}
|
|
|
|
/// Extract the raw underlying number.
|
|
pub const fn into_raw(self) -> NonZeroU16 {
|
|
self.0
|
|
}
|
|
|
|
/// Get the static pair.
|
|
fn pair(&self) -> Pair {
|
|
INTERNER.read().unwrap().from_id[usize::from(self.0.get() - 1)]
|
|
}
|
|
}
|
|
|
|
impl Debug for FileId {
|
|
fn fmt(&self, f: &mut Formatter) -> fmt::Result {
|
|
let vpath = self.vpath();
|
|
match self.package() {
|
|
Some(package) => write!(f, "{package:?}{vpath:?}"),
|
|
None => write!(f, "{vpath:?}"),
|
|
}
|
|
}
|
|
}
